Lou shuffles the lineup
With the offense slumping, the skipper makes some tweaks

ST. LOUIS, MO - A day after watching his offense feebly flail at Todd Wellemeyer's pitches, Lou Piniella has seen enough.

The Cubs sent down rookie second baseman Bobby Scales and recalled major league veteran Aaron Miles, who has been hitting .300 in Iowa so far this season. Miles will not start immediately, but he will be available to pinch hit and pinch run.

The major moves are occurring at the top of the Chicago lineup, as Alfonso Soriano is being moved down to the 3 hole, with Reed Johnson and Mike Fontenot at 1-2. Johnson, batting .333 in spot starts and pinch hitting, will play center field. Fontenot has been the Cubs' most consistent bat, hitting .375. When asked if Kosuke Fukudome was simply getting the day off or if he was being benched, Piniella offered no comment.

The other personnel change for today's game is Micah Hoffpauir in right for Milton Bradley. Piniella was more forthcoming here, saying Bradley was due for a day off, but would be available in pinch hit situations.

Lee to sit
Cubs 1st baseman sidelined as a precaution

PHOENIX - Derrek Lee was scheduled to start at his usual spot at first base in yesterday's 3-0 Cubs win over the Diamondbacks, but injured himself during batting practice before the game. He was diagnosed with a bruised finger, and Micah Hoffpauir was inserted at first base.

The injury is not serious, and Lee is expected to be back in the lineup in less than a week.

"We're just playing it safe," Cubs skipper Lou Piniella said. "If push came to shove, he'd be in there. He may be available to pinch hit."
